Solution for 18z+2(-7z-4)=30-6 equation:


Simplifying
18z + 2(-7z + -4) = 30 + -6

Reorder the terms:
18z + 2(-4 + -7z) = 30 + -6
18z + (-4 * 2 + -7z * 2) = 30 + -6
18z + (-8 + -14z) = 30 + -6

Reorder the terms:
-8 + 18z + -14z = 30 + -6

Combine like terms: 18z + -14z = 4z
-8 + 4z = 30 + -6

Combine like terms: 30 + -6 = 24
-8 + 4z = 24

Solving
-8 + 4z = 24

Solving for variable 'z'.

Move all terms containing z to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'8' to each side of the equation.
-8 + 8 + 4z = 24 + 8

Combine like terms: -8 + 8 = 0
0 + 4z = 24 + 8
4z = 24 + 8

Combine like terms: 24 + 8 = 32
4z = 32

Divide each side by '4'.
z = 8

Simplifying
z = 8
